Output 66d76e889a70bae06640f23bbeb3a20383d1eefc23c3ec40ba308af2639436ca:0

value
173104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 565ff74ccee9097bb68b76bcaf2f0dbddef3890a OP_EQUAL
address
39ZizsowXEPqNSREFjZXFsrZ7grM7XYwjN
transaction
66d76e889a70bae06640f23bbeb3a20383d1eefc23c3ec40ba308af2639436ca
spent
true